黄视频网站在线免费观看-黄视频网站在线看-黄视频网站在线观看-黄视频网站免费看-黄视频网站免费观看-黄视频网站免费

千鋒教育-做有情懷、有良心、有品質的職業教育機構

手機站
千鋒教育

千鋒學習站 | 隨時隨地免費學

千鋒教育

掃一掃進入千鋒手機站

領取全套視頻
千鋒教育

關注千鋒學習站小程序
隨時隨地免費學習課程

當前位置:首頁  >  千鋒問問  > Java導出word表格怎么操作

Java導出word表格怎么操作

Java導出 匿名提問者 2023-09-21 13:59:48

Java導出word表格怎么操作

我要提問

推薦答案

  要在Java中導出Word表格,可以使用Apache POI庫來進行操作。Apache POI是一個用于操作各種Microsoft Office格式文件的Java庫。以下是使用Apache POI導出Word表格的步驟:

千鋒教育

  添加依賴項:首先,在你的Java項目中添加Apache POI的依賴項。你可以在Maven或Gradle配置文件中添加以下依賴項:

<!-- Apache POI Core library -->
<dependency>
<groupId>org.apache.poi</groupId>
<artifactId>poi</artifactId>
<version>4.1.2</version>
</dependency>

<!-- Apache POI Word library -->
<dependency>
<groupId>org.apache.poi</groupId>
<artifactId>poi-ooxml</artifactId>
<version>4.1.2</version>
</dependency>

   這將下載并添加Apache POI庫到你的項目中。

  創建Word文檔:使用Apache POI的XWPFDocument類創建一個新的Word文檔對象。

  XWPFDocument document = new XWPFDocument();

   創建表格:使用XWPFDocument的createTable()方法創建一個表格對象,并指定行數和列數。

  int rows = 5;

  int cols = 3;

  XWPFTable table = document.createTable(rows, cols);

 

  填充表格數據:使用表格對象的getCell()方法獲取每個單元格,并使用XWPFParagraph和XWPFRun類來設置單元格的文本內容。

  for (int row = 0; row < rows; row++) {

  for (int col = 0; col < cols; col++) {

  XWPFTableCell cell = table.getRow(row).getCell(col);

  XWPFParagraph paragraph = cell.getParagraphs().get(0);

  XWPFRun run = paragraph.createRun();

  run.setText("Row " + (row+1) + ", Col " + (col+1));

  }

  }

 

  上面的代碼將在每個單元格中填充"Row x, Col y"的文本,其中x和y是行和列的索引。

  保存文檔:使用XWPFDocument的write()方法將文檔保存到指定文件路徑。

  String filePath = "path/to/word.docx";

  FileOutputStream outputStream = new FileOutputStream(filePath);

  document.write(outputStream);

  outputStream.close();

 

  運行上述代碼后,將保存生成的Word文檔到指定的文件路徑。

  這樣,你就成功地使用Java和Apache POI庫導出了一個包含表格的Word文檔。你可以根據自己的需求,進一步調整表格的樣式和內容。使用Apache POI提供的其他類和方法,你還可以添加標題、設置字體樣式、合并單元格等高級操作。具體的使用教程和示例可以參考Apache POI的官方文檔和其他資源。

其他答案

  •   要使用Java導出Word表格,可以使用Apache POI庫來實現。下面是一個示例代碼,演示如何使用Apache POI來創建并導出包含數據的表格。

      首先,確保在項目中引入Apache POI的依賴。你可以使用Maven或Gradle在項目的構建文件中添加以下依賴:

      

      

      org.apache.poi

      poi

      3.17

      

      

      

      org.apache.poi

      poi-ooxml

      3.17

      

      接下來,創建一個Java類,例如WordTableExportUtil,并添加以下代碼:

      import org.apache.poi.xwpf.usermodel.*;

      import java.io.FileOutputStream;

      import java.io.IOException;

      public class WordTableExportUtil {

      public static void main(String[] args) {

      try {

      XWPFDocument document = new XWPFDocument();

      // 創建表格

      XWPFTable table = document.createTable(3, 3);

      // 填充表格數據

      String[] headers = {"姓名", "年齡", "性別"};

      String[] row1 = {"John", "25", "男"};

      String[] row2 = {"Emily", "30", "女"};

      // 設置表格頭部

      XWPFTableRow headerRow = table.getRow(0);

      for (int i = 0; i < headers.length; i++) {

      XWPFTableCell cell = headerRow.getCell(i);

      XWPFParagraph paragraph = cell.getParagraphs().get(0);

      XWPFRun run = paragraph.createRun();

      run.setText(headers[i]);

      }

      // 設置數據行

      XWPFTableRow dataRow1 = table.getRow(1);

      XWPFTableRow dataRow2 = table.getRow(2);

      for (int i = 0; i < row1.length; i++) {

      XWPFTableCell cell1 = dataRow1.getCell(i);

      XWPFParagraph paragraph1 = cell1.getParagraphs().get(0);

      XWPFRun run1 = paragraph1.createRun();

      run1.setText(row1[i]);

      XWPFTableCell cell2 = dataRow2.getCell(i);

      XWPFParagraph paragraph2 = cell2.getParagraphs().get(0);

      XWPFRun run2 = paragraph2.createRun();

      run2.setText(row2[i]);

      }

      // 導出Word文檔

      FileOutputStream outputStream = new FileOutputStream("output.docx");

      document.write(outputStream);

      outputStream.close();

      System.out.println("Word表格導出成功!");

      } catch (IOException e) {

      e.printStackTrace();

      }

      }

      }

      以上代碼創建了一個包含3行3列的表格,并填充了樣例數據。

      首先,我們使用XWPFDocument類創建一個空的Word文檔。

      然后,使用createTable方法創建一個指定行數和列數的表格。

      接下來,我們準備表格的數據。在示例代碼中,我們使用一個包含姓名、年齡和性別的表頭數組和兩行數據數組。

      然后,通過迭代行和列,將數據填充到表格中的單元格中。

      最后,將填充數據后的document對象的內容寫入文件,完成表格的導出。

  •   要使用Java導出Word表格,可以使用Apache POI庫來實現。下面是一個示例代碼,演示如何使用Apache POI來創建并導出包含數據的表格。

      首先,確保在項目中引入Apache POI的依賴。你可以使用Maven或Gradle在項目的構建文件中添加以下依賴:

      

      

      org.apache.poi

      poi

      3.17

      

      

      

      org.apache.poi

      poi-ooxml

      3.17

      

      接下來,創建一個Java類,例如WordTableExportUtil,并添加以下代碼:

      import org.apache.poi.xwpf.usermodel.*;

      import java.io.FileOutputStream;

      import java.io.IOException;

      public class WordTableExportUtil {

      public static void main(String[] args) {

      try {

      XWPFDocument document = new XWPFDocument();

      // 創建表格

      XWPFTable table = document.createTable(3, 3);

      // 填充表格數據

      String[] headers = {"姓名", "年齡", "性別"};

      String[] row1 = {"John", "25", "男"};

      String[] row2 = {"Emily", "30", "女"};

      // 設置表格頭部

      XWPFTableRow headerRow = table.getRow(0);

      for (int i = 0; i < headers.length; i++) {

      XWPFTableCell cell = headerRow.getCell(i);

      cell.setText(headers[i]);

      }

      // 設置數據行

      XWPFTableRow dataRow1 = table.getRow(1);

      XWPFTableRow dataRow2 = table.getRow(2);

      for (int i = 0; i < row1.length; i++) {

      XWPFTableCell cell1 = dataRow1.getCell(i);

      cell1.setText(row1[i]);

      XWPFTableCell cell2 = dataRow2.getCell(i);

      cell2.setText(row2[i]);

      }

      // 導出Word文檔

      FileOutputStream outputStream = new FileOutputStream("output.docx");

      document.write(outputStream);

      outputStream.close();

      System.out.println("Word表格導出成功!");

      } catch (IOException e) {

      e.printStackTrace();

      }

      }

      }

      以上代碼創建了一個包含3行3列的表格,并填充了樣例數據。

      首先,我們使用XWPFDocument類創建一個空的Word文檔。

      然后,使用createTable方法創建一個指定行數和列數的表格。

      接下來,我們準備表格的數據。在示例代碼中,我們使用一個包含姓名、年齡和性別的表頭數組和兩行數據數組。

      然后,通過迭代行和列,將數據填充到表格中的單元格中。

      最后,將填充數據后的document對象的內容寫入文件,完成表格的導出。

色综合久久天天综合绕观看 | 国产综合91天堂亚洲国产| 国产视频久久久| 日韩在线观看视频网站| 韩国毛片免费大片| 日韩一级黄色| 久久99中文字幕久久| 亚洲 激情| 夜夜操天天爽| 久久99中文字幕久久| 台湾毛片| 中文字幕一区二区三区 精品| 国产麻豆精品高清在线播放| 青青青草影院| 亚洲精品久久久中文字| 日韩中文字幕在线观看视频| 毛片高清| 亚洲精品永久一区| 欧美国产日韩精品| 欧美爱爱网| 国产不卡福利| 久久久成人影院| 国产原创视频在线| 国产视频久久久| 91麻豆tv| 亚洲 男人 天堂| 国产成人女人在线视频观看| a级毛片免费全部播放| 日韩中文字幕一区| 亚洲 激情| 日本久久久久久久 97久久精品一区二区三区 狠狠色噜噜狠狠狠狠97 日日干综合 五月天婷婷在线观看高清 九色福利视频 | 日本在线播放一区| 久久国产精品自由自在| 国产成+人+综合+亚洲不卡| 精品久久久久久中文| 国产91素人搭讪系列天堂| 日本久久久久久久 97久久精品一区二区三区 狠狠色噜噜狠狠狠狠97 日日干综合 五月天婷婷在线观看高清 九色福利视频 | 久久成人性色生活片| 精品国产一区二区三区久久久狼| 九九热国产视频| 高清一级淫片a级中文字幕| 欧美激情一区二区三区中文字幕| 欧美另类videosbestsex久久| 日日爽天天| 久久国产影院| 欧美a级片免费看| 亚洲 国产精品 日韩| 成人在免费观看视频国产| 久久99中文字幕| 精品国产香蕉伊思人在线又爽又黄| 日韩专区亚洲综合久久| 99久久精品国产麻豆| 四虎影视库| 国产精品自拍一区| 久久国产影院| 青青久久精品| 国产成人精品综合久久久| 亚洲www美色| 国产不卡精品一区二区三区| 国产91精品露脸国语对白| 一级女性全黄生活片免费| 黄色免费三级| 精品久久久久久中文字幕2017| 国产网站在线| 日韩欧美一及在线播放| 国产视频网站在线观看| 亚洲精品久久久中文字| 青草国产在线观看| 精品国产一区二区三区久久久狼| 精品在线观看国产| 99久久视频| 精品久久久久久免费影院| 日本在线不卡视频| 精品国产三级a| 美女被草网站| 日韩一级黄色| 天天做人人爱夜夜爽2020毛片| 国产精品1024永久免费视频| 九九精品影院| 国产视频一区在线| 免费毛片基地| 欧美激情影院| 欧美18性精品| 国产一区二区精品| 韩国三级香港三级日本三级| 天天做日日爱夜夜爽| 黄视频网站免费观看| 国产成人精品综合在线| 韩国毛片基地| 91麻豆精品国产自产在线| 国产成+人+综合+亚洲不卡| 久久99欧美| 天天做日日干| 国产视频在线免费观看| 九九久久99综合一区二区| 一级女性大黄生活片免费| 四虎久久精品国产| 欧美一级视| 一级毛片视频免费| 青青久久网| 国产伦精品一区二区三区在线观看| 国产麻豆精品高清在线播放| 中文字幕一区二区三区精彩视频| 青青久久网| 亚洲www美色| 成人影院一区二区三区| 91麻豆精品国产自产在线| 国产成人精品综合在线| 日本在线www| 精品久久久久久综合网| 国产极品白嫩美女在线观看看| 夜夜操网| 国产视频久久久| 精品国产一区二区三区久久久蜜臀 | 黄视频网站免费观看| 麻豆午夜视频| 国产美女在线观看| 日韩在线观看免费完整版视频| 亚洲女初尝黑人巨高清在线观看| 香蕉视频久久| 久久精品道一区二区三区| 国产韩国精品一区二区三区| 亚洲精品久久玖玖玖玖| 久久精品大片| 好男人天堂网 久久精品国产这里是免费 国产精品成人一区二区 男人天堂网2021 男人的天堂在线观看 丁香六月综合激情 | 国产精品自拍在线观看| 精品国产一区二区三区久| 韩国毛片免费大片| 亚洲精品永久一区| 亚洲精品影院| 国产亚洲免费观看| 亚欧乱色一区二区三区| 国产一区二区精品久| 精品国产一区二区三区免费 | 色综合久久天天综合绕观看| 深夜做爰性大片中文| 日本特黄特黄aaaaa大片| 精品毛片视频| 九九热国产视频| 97视频免费在线观看| 国产视频一区二区在线播放| 香蕉视频久久| 麻豆午夜视频| 国产亚洲免费观看| 日本久久久久久久 97久久精品一区二区三区 狠狠色噜噜狠狠狠狠97 日日干综合 五月天婷婷在线观看高清 九色福利视频 | 欧美激情中文字幕一区二区| 亚洲天堂免费| 精品国产亚洲人成在线| 日韩专区一区| 国产91精品一区二区| 亚飞与亚基在线观看| 成人高清视频在线观看| 97视频免费在线观看| 欧美激情一区二区三区在线 | 夜夜操网| 99久久视频| 欧美激情影院| 国产精品自拍亚洲| 色综合久久天天综合| 亚欧成人乱码一区二区| 精品视频一区二区三区免费| 99久久精品国产麻豆| 美女被草网站| 亚欧乱色一区二区三区| 韩国三级香港三级日本三级| 国产一区精品| 欧美爱爱网| 亚飞与亚基在线观看| 日韩在线观看免费| 久久99中文字幕久久| 国产成人精品综合久久久| 国产伦精品一区二区三区在线观看| 国产成+人+综合+亚洲不卡| 91麻豆精品国产自产在线观看一区| 久久国产一区二区| 日本在线www| 日韩专区第一页| 欧美a级大片| 国产韩国精品一区二区三区| 国产伦精品一区三区视频| 国产一区二区精品尤物| 四虎久久影院| 国产视频一区二区在线播放| 一级毛片视频播放| 999久久狠狠免费精品| 国产精品自拍一区| 你懂的国产精品| 国产亚洲精品成人a在线| 国产不卡在线观看视频| 黄色福利| 成人免费观看男女羞羞视频| 香蕉视频久久| 午夜精品国产自在现线拍| 成人免费观看视频| 久久国产影院| 欧美日本免费| 欧美夜夜骑 青草视频在线观看完整版 久久精品99无色码中文字幕 欧美日韩一区二区在线观看视频 欧美中文字幕在线视频 www.99精品 香蕉视频久久 | 日本免费乱理伦片在线观看2018| 91麻豆国产| 日本免费乱人伦在线观看|